Download Install Zelle | Install Zelle - Install Now
SponsoredNo Sign-up. 100% Free Download for Android & iOS. Latest Version. Install Zelle i…Site visitors: Over 100K in the past monthConfirm Recipient Info · No Fees for Transfers · Simple Operations · Free To Use

Feedback